                                     ORDER

30.03.2026

This Court vide its order dt. 26.02.2026 had granted last and final opportunity
to the petitioner to provide fresh particulars and registered postal cover for service
of the respondent no. 8 and respondent no. 1 was directed to file objections. In the
meantime, concerned clerk was strictly directed to send a fresh reminder to the
Central Administrative Tribunal, Jammu for forwarding the scanned record to this
Court.

SPONSORED

As per the report of the concerned clerk, neither have fresh particulars been
furnished by the petitioner nor have objections been filed by respondent no. 1.

It is further reported by the concerned clerk that robkar was issued on
09.03.2026 vide no. 442/R; however, the record has not been received yet.

At this stage, Mr. Majid Hussain Parray, Advocate vice Mr. Bhat Fayaz
Ahmad, Advocate Ld. Counsel for the petitioner submits that respondent no. 8
expired last month, as such, fresh particulars regarding the service could not be
provided. He requests for a short date so that this fact may be brought to the notice
of the Hon’ble Court for appropriate orders.

Since, last and final opportunity was granted, and needful has not been done
by the parties in compliance to the directions. Therefore, the matter to be placed
before the Hon’ble Court in the 3rd week of April, 2026 for kind orders.
